Abstract

본 발명은 전선과 결합되고 다수개가 서로 겹쳐지는 엔드 링과, 상기 서로 겹쳐진 다수개의 엔드 링을 하나로 결합시키는 체결부재와, 상기 엔드 링에 각각 대응되게 형성되어 상기 다수개의 엔드 링이 겹쳐질 때 서로 맞물리는 적어도 하나 이상의 돌기를 포함하여 구성된 것을 특징으로 하는 전선 터미널에 관한 것으로, 여러 개의 전선이 엔드 링 및 체결부재에 의해 이중으로 고정되어 전도율이 향상되고, 엔드 링끼리 서로 맞물려 와이어의 빠짐을 막아 접촉불량의 문제가 발생하지 않는 이점이 있다.
The present invention is an end ring coupled to a wire and a plurality of overlapping with each other, a fastening member for coupling the plurality of overlapping end rings into one, and formed to correspond to the end ring respectively when the plurality of end rings overlap each other An electric wire terminal comprising at least one protrusion engaged with each other, wherein a plurality of electric wires are double fixed by an end ring and a fastening member to improve conductivity, and the end rings are interlocked with each other to prevent the wire from being pulled out. There is an advantage that the problem of contact failure does not occur.

본 발명은 다수의 전선을 연결하는 터미널에 관한 것으로, 특히 전선들이 터미널에서 이탈되거나 접촉불량이 생기지 않도록 볼트 등의 체결도구에 의해 고정되 는 엔드 링 터미널에 관한 것이다.The present invention relates to a terminal for connecting a plurality of wires, and more particularly to an end ring terminal that is fixed by a fastening tool such as bolts so that the wires do not escape from the terminal or bad contact.

일반적으로 전선 터미널이란 전선들을 필요한 곳에 여러 방향으로 편리하게 연결해서 사용할 수 있는 장치로서 전선의 피복을 벗기고 전선 터미널에 원하는 전선 수만큼 끼워 넣어 연결을 하게 된다.In general, wire terminal is a device that can be used to conveniently connect the wires in various directions where necessary, peel off the covering of the wire and insert the desired number of wires into the wire terminal to connect.

도 1은 종래 기술에 따른 전선 터미널을 도시한 사시도이고, 도 2는 종래 기술에 따른 전선 터미널의 내부 단면도이다.1 is a perspective view showing a wire terminal according to the prior art, and FIG. 2 is an internal sectional view of the wire terminal according to the prior art.

종래의 터미널은 도 1 및 도 2에 도시된 바와 같이, 터미널 본체(1)와, 와이어(6)가 삽입되는 메인 연결구(3)와, 추가되는 와이어(6)가 삽입되는 멀티 배분구(4)와, 상기 와이어(6)가 통전되는 내부선로(7)를 포함하여 구성된다.1 and 2, a conventional terminal has a terminal main body 1, a main connector 3 into which a wire 6 is inserted, and a multi-distribution hole 4 into which an additional wire 6 is inserted. ) And an internal line 7 through which the wire 6 is energized.

이하, 상기와 같이 구성된 전선 터미널의 동작을 설명하면 다음과 같다.Hereinafter, the operation of the wire terminal configured as described above is as follows.

먼저, 전선(5)의 일측 피복을 벗겨 와이어(6)가 드러나게 한다.First, one side of the wire 5 is peeled off so that the wire 6 is exposed.

그런 다음, 상기 와이어(6)를 터미널 본체(1)의 메인 연결구(3)로 삽입한다.Then, insert the wire 6 into the main connector 3 of the terminal body (1).

삽입된 와이어(6)는 내부선로(7) 안으로 압착되어 끼워진다.The inserted wire 6 is crimped into the inner track 7.

추가되는 와이어(6)는 멀티 배분구(4)를 통해 상기에 언급한 바와 같이 내부선로(7) 안으로 끼워진다.The additional wire 6 is inserted into the inner track 7 as mentioned above through the multi distribution ports 4.

한편, 상기 메인 연결구(3)와 멀티 배분구(4)에 삽입되는 와이어(6)는 내부선로(7)에 의해 여러 방향으로 나누어져 통전하게 된다. On the other hand, the wire (6) inserted into the main connector 3 and the multi-distribution port (4) is divided into various directions by the internal line (7) to be energized.

그러나, 상기와 같이 구성된 종래 기술에 따른 전선 터미널은, 여러 개의 전선을 한 개의 터미널에 연결하는 형상으로 터미널에 연결된 와이어가 쉽게 이탈되고, 이탈된 와이어에 의해 접촉 불량이 발생하여 전기적인 문제가 발생하게 된다.
However, the wire terminal according to the prior art configured as described above, the wire connected to the terminal in the shape of connecting a plurality of wires to one terminal is easily detached, the contact failure occurs due to the disconnected wires cause electrical problems Done.

본 발명은 상기한 종래 기술의 문제점을 해결하기 위하여 안출된 것으로서, 본 발명의 목적은 다수의 전선을 전선 터미널에 연결할 때, 와이어의 이탈 방지 및 접촉 불량을 막아주는 전선 터미널을 제공하는데 그 목적이 있다.
The present invention has been made to solve the above problems of the prior art, an object of the present invention when providing a plurality of wires to the wire terminal, to provide a wire terminal to prevent the separation of the wire and to prevent contact failure have.

상기한 과제를 해결하기 위한 본 발명에 따른 전선 터미널은 전선과 결합되고 다수개가 서로 겹쳐지는 엔드 링과; 상기 서로 겹쳐진 다수개의 엔드 링을 하나로 결합시키는 체결부재와; 상기 엔드 링에 각각 대응되게 형성되어, 상기 다수개의 엔드 링이 겹쳐질 때 서로 맞물리는 적어도 하나 이상의 돌기를 포함하여 구성된 것을 특징으로 한다.
Wire terminal according to the present invention for solving the above problems is coupled to the wire and a plurality of end ring overlap each other; A fastening member coupling the plurality of end rings overlapped with each other; It is formed to correspond to each of the end ring, characterized in that configured to include at least one or more protrusions to be engaged with each other when the plurality of end rings overlap.

이하, 본 발명의 실시예를 첨부된 도면을 참조하여 상세히 설명한다.Hereinafter, exemplary embodiments of the present invention will be described in detail with reference to the accompanying drawings.

도 3은 본 발명에 따른 전선 터미널이 결합되는 상태의 분해 사시도이고, 도 4는 본 발명에 따른 전선 터미널이 결합된 상태의 단면도이다.3 is an exploded perspective view of a state in which a wire terminal according to the present invention is coupled, and FIG. 4 is a cross-sectional view of a state in which the wire terminal according to the present invention is coupled.

본 실시예에 따른 전선 터미널은 도 3 및 도 4에 도시된 바와 같이, 개개의 전선(50)과 결합되는 원판형의 다수의 엔드 링(60)과, 상기 다수의 엔드 링(60) 간의 슬립 방지 및 접촉면적의 증대를 위해 엔드 링(60)의 상하측에 돌출된 원뿔형의 돌기(65)와, 상기 다수의 엔드 링(60)을 하나로 결합시키는 체결부재(70)를 포함하 여 구성된다.3 and 4, the wire terminal according to the present embodiment includes a plurality of disc shaped end rings 60 coupled with individual wires 50, and a slip between the plurality of end rings 60. As shown in FIG. Conical projections 65 protruding on the upper and lower sides of the end ring 60 for preventing and increasing the contact area, and a fastening member 70 for coupling the plurality of end rings 60 into one. .

상기 전선(50)은 전기가 통하는 와이어(52)와 상기 와이어(52)을 감싸주는 피복(55)으로 구성된다.The wire 50 is composed of an electric wire 52 and a sheath 55 surrounding the wire 52.

상기 엔드 링(60)은 전기가 통하는 금속 재질로 구성된다.The end ring 60 is made of an electrically conductive metal material.

상기 엔드 링(60)에는 상기 와이어(52)가 끼워지는 중공형의 끼움 리브(62)와, 중심에 상기 체결 부재(70)가 삽입되는 삽입홀(68)이 형성된다.The end ring 60 is formed with a hollow fitting rib 62 into which the wire 52 is fitted, and an insertion hole 68 into which the fastening member 70 is inserted.

상기 돌기(65)는 상기 엔드 링(60)들이 서로 맞물릴 수 있도록, 상기 엔드 링(60)의 상측과 하측에서 돌출된 위치가 서로 다르게 형성된다.The protrusions 65 are formed to have different positions protruding from the upper side and the lower side of the end ring 60 so that the end rings 60 can be engaged with each other.

상기 체결부재(70)는 볼트(72)와 너트(77)로 구성된다.The fastening member 70 is composed of a bolt 72 and a nut 77.

이하, 상기와 같이 구성된 본 발명의 동작을 설명하면 다음과 같다.Hereinafter, the operation of the present invention configured as described above is as follows.

먼저, 상기 전선(50)의 끝단측 피복(55)을 벗겨 와이어(52)가 드러나게 한다.First, the end sheath 55 of the wire 50 is peeled off so that the wire 52 is exposed.

그런 다음, 상기 와이어(52)를 상기 엔드 링(60)에 형성된 끼움 리브(62)에 끼운다.Then, the wire 52 is inserted into the fitting rib 62 formed in the end ring 60.

나머지, 전선(50)과 엔드 링(60)들도 상기와 같은 방법으로 서로 연결한다.The rest of the wires 50 and the end rings 60 are also connected to each other in the same manner as above.

그후, 상기 와이어(52)가 끼워진 엔드 링(60)들을 상기 삽입홀(68)이 통하도록 상하로 겹친다.Thereafter, the end rings 60 to which the wire 52 is fitted are overlapped vertically so that the insertion hole 68 passes.

이때, 상기 돌기(65)에 의해 엔드 링(60) 간에는 서로 슬립이 생기지 않고, 접촉면적이 증대하게 된다.At this time, the protrusion 65 does not slip between the end rings 60, and the contact area is increased.

마지막으로, 상기 겹쳐진 엔드 링(60)들의 삽입홀(68) 안으로 상기 볼트(72) 를 삽입하고 상기 너트(77)를 볼트(72)에 체결한다.
Finally, the bolt 72 is inserted into the insertion hole 68 of the overlapped end rings 60 and the nut 77 is fastened to the bolt 72.

상기와 같이 구성되는 본 발명에 따른 전선과 결합되고 다수개가 서로 겹쳐지는 엔드 링과, 겹쳐진 다수개의 엔드 링을 하나로 결합시키는 체결부재를 포함하여 구성된 것을 특징으로 하는 전선 터미널은, 여러 개의 전선이 엔드 링 및 체결부재에 의해 이중으로 고정되어 전도율이 향상되고, 엔드 링끼리 서로 맞물려 와이어의 빠짐을 막아 접촉불량의 문제가 발생하지 않는 이점이 있다.Wire terminal is characterized in that it comprises an end ring coupled to the wire according to the present invention configured as described above and a plurality of overlapping with each other, and a fastening member for coupling a plurality of overlapping end ring as one, a plurality of wire end The double conductivity is fixed by the ring and the fastening member, and the conductivity is improved, and the end rings are engaged with each other to prevent the wire from being pulled out, thereby preventing the problem of poor contact.
